Maritime & Port Salaries in Breda, Netherlands

Salaries vary by company, region and experience. All amounts are gross (before tax). Holiday allowance (8%) is added on top.

In Breda, senior Harbor Crane Operators enjoy competitive salaries that typically range from €16 to €22 per hour, depending on experience, certifications, and shift premiums. As of 2026, the Dutch minimum wage is €14.71/hour, but seasoned professionals with specialized skills often earn well above this minimum. Factors influencing pay include equipment expertise, safety record, and seniority.

Besides salary, maritime workers benefit from additional perks such as an 8% holiday allowance, contributory pension schemes, travel reimbursement, and access to ongoing training. These benefits enhance the overall compensation package and support long-term career stability in Breda’s port industry.

Working in Maritime & Port

As a senior Harbor Crane Operator in Breda, your workday typically involves operating large cranes to load and unload containers and cargo safely and efficiently. Shifts may vary, including day, evening, and occasional night shifts, depending on port operations and vessel schedules. You will perform safety checks, monitor equipment performance, and collaborate closely with dockworkers and logistics teams.

Dutch labor laws ensure fair working conditions, including adherence to collective labor agreements (CAO) specific to maritime and port work. Overtime is compensated according to regulations, safety protocols are strictly enforced, and employees are entitled to paid holidays of at least four times the weekly working hours. Regular safety training and equipment updates are part of the job to maintain high standards of safety and health.

Harbor Crane Operator Career Path

Starting as a senior Harbor Crane Operator, you can progress to supervisory roles such as Port Operations Supervisor or Maintenance Manager within the port. Gaining additional certifications or specialization in container handling or heavy machinery can open pathways to leadership positions.

Further professional development through advanced technical skills, port management courses, or safety certifications can accelerate your career. Many operators transition into logistics planning, port facility management, or training roles, expanding their expertise and increasing earning potential in the maritime sector.
